    About Milhous

    Milhous carries a distinctly earthy, vintage charm, evoking images of rustic English landscapes and a simpler time. This Old English name, meaning "mill house," isn't just an antique; it possesses a grounded, enduring quality that feels both substantial and understated.     Famous People Named Milhous

    • Richard Milhous Nixon (37th U.S. President, middle name)
    • Hannah Milhous Nixon (mother of Richard Nixon)
